Sweet and Spicy Beef Stir-Fry

Ingredients
- 8 ounces lo mein or other Asian noodles
- 1 tablespoon canola oil
- 1 pound flank steak, thinly sliced across the grain
- kosher salt and black pepper
- 1/2 pound snow peas, halved lengthwise
- 2 medium carrots, thinly sliced
- 2 shallots, sliced
- 1/3 cup red pepper jelly
Directions
- Cook the noodles according to the package directions.
- Meanwhile, heat the o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Season the beef with ½ teaspoon salt and ¼ teaspoon pepper.
- Cook the beef, stirring occasionally, until cooked through, 3 to 4 minutes. Transfer to a plate.
- Add the snow peas, carrots, and shallots to the skillet and cook, tossing, for 4 minutes.
- Return the steak to the skillet, add the jelly and cook, tossing, for 1 minute. Serve with the noodles and vegetables.
Nutritional Information
- Per Serving
- Calories 462Calories From Fat 102
- Protein 33g
- Carbohydrate 59g
- Sugar 23g
- Fiber 4g
- Fat 11g
- Sat Fat 3g
- Calcium 66mg
- Iron 5mg
- Sodium 638mg
- Cholesterol 40mg

Quick Tip

Thin strips of pork or chicken can replace beef in this recipe. To substitute shrimp, cook the vegetables, add 1 pound peeled
and deveined medium shrimp, cook until opaque, then add the jelly.
